MAYBELLINE COLOR SHOW NAIL POLISH IN 'BRICK SHIMMER' - Kicking things off with a slightly more 'different' one - this is a beautiful copper colour. I mean, I love copper all year round but - there's something about this time of year which makes me yearn for it  even more so. Its rich, almost-reddy undertone just screams 'Autumn' to me and its shimmery, metallic finish just makes me think ahead to all of the festivities this time of year brings. I feel it just sums up Autumn in a shade - yanno? And seeing as I own a lot of coppers and rose golds in my nail polish collection, I could've easily chosen about five different lacquers for this spot but in the end, I plumped for this one. The colour is spot-on true copper and smooth, metallic effect makes for a great polish worn alone - or used as a base for something else to be layered over the top. And everyone loves a good multi-tasker... 

MAYBELLINE SUPER STAY 7 DAY NAIL POLISH IN 'DEEP RED' - I man, there just had to be a shade like this in here somewhere, right? A deep red - it does what it says on the tin and just works every single time. This one's even named as simple as that! I love a good red nail polish - who doesn't? - but in the Autumn, I start gravitating towards those with a richer, darker feel to them and this fits the bill perfectly. Ideal for that period of time before a brighter pop of red is more what we're all into (a.k.a. for Christmas), yet this is neither too deep, nor too vivid and I loves it.

MAYBELLINE COLOR SHOW NAIL POLISH IN 'CRIMSON FLUSH' - If you fancy pulling out the pinks this season, but want to give them a slight Autumn twist - try this lacquer right here. A gorgeous, mid-toned pink with a lovely mauve, purple-y undertone that gives it a more muted feel that's ideal for Autumn - this is perfect for if you're missing those rosey tones. MAYBELLINE SUPER STAY 7 DAY NAIL POLISH IN 'DIVINE WINE' - The final Maybelline inclusion for this post - yes, really - comes in the form of this lacquer right here. This is your classic, deep burgundy polish that everyone loves and goes mad for this time of year - myself included. It pulls a tad more purple-y than red, but there's a definite rouge-y hint in there and on the nails looks super-chic and sophisticated. SEE IT IN ACTION HERE.

BARRY M HI-SHINE GELLY EFFECT NAIL PAINT IN 'SPARKLING AMETHYST' - I did promise that I do have plenty of Autumn nail colours which aren't Maybelline-centered and this is certainly one, if not the best, of them. This was a Limited Edition hue that Barry M launched a couple of Autumn/Winters ago and I am so glad I picked it up as its quickly become one of my favourites for this time of year. Compared to their usual creme formulation,this is instead packed full to the brim of glitter and it. is. so. darn. beautiful. A deep, rich purple with pretty shimmery reflects of silver and blue running through it - it's a stunner - and I can't wait to bring it back out again this year... SEE IT IN ACTION HERE.
